I am putting the final touches on the Grundig with the PE4230. I want to make sure it is wired correctly. 

 Please look at the below schematic and comment. Is this wired properly from A to B? 

I have not determined a 60hz capacitor as of yet. The 1.1 uf came with the unit. 
 
I did machine the motor pulley to put the platter on speed for 60hz. I built up the pulley with Bondo auto body putty that some one has filed.  I let the Bondo harden for several weeks. It is hard as a rock. I shaped it with a miniature file and sand paper to a slight convex curve. The belt ride in the middle of the shaped pulley.
